tacacs-server host

Specify a TACACS+ host.

Syntax

Parameters

tacacs-server host {hostname ipv4-address ipv6-address}

[port number] [timeout seconds] [key key]

hostname

Enter the name of the TACACS+ server host.

ipv4-address

Enter the IPv4 address (A.B.C.D) or IPv6 address (X:X:X:X::X)

ipv6-address

of the TACACS+ server host.

port number

(OPTIONAL) Enter the keyword port then a number as the

 

port to be used by the TACACS+ server. The range is from

 

zero (0) to 65535. The default is 49.

timeout

(OPTIONAL) Enter the keyword timeout then the number of

seconds

seconds the switch waits for a reply from the TACACS+

 

server. The range is from 0 to 1000. The default is 10

 

seconds.

key key

Not configured.

CONFIGURATION

(OPTIONAL) Enter the keyword key then a string up to 42 characters long as the authentication key. This authentication key must match the key specified in the tacacs-server key for the TACACS+ daemon.
